Stock Performance Overview
As of 29 July 2026, Viviana Power Tech Ltd’s stock performance presents a mixed picture. The stock declined by 3.23% on the day, reflecting short-term selling pressure. Over the past month, the stock has fallen by 10.00%, and over three months by 8.54%, indicating recent weakness. However, the six-month return is positive at 15.23%, and the year-to-date return stands at 2.00%, showing some recovery and resilience over a longer horizon. The one-year return is slightly negative at -3.60%, underscoring the challenges faced in the recent past but also the potential for stabilisation.
